Corbet, Miles.
Matric. pens. from CHRIST'S, Michs. 1612.
S. of Thomas, of Sprowston, Norfolk. Adm. at Lincoln's
Inn. Barrister, Recorder of Yarmouth and of Lynn.
M.P. for Yarmouth, 1628, 1640. Signed the Death
Warrant for Charles I. Commissioner for settling Irish
affairs, 1655. Chief Baron of the Exchequer in Ireland, 1655.
Fled to Holland after the Restoration. Seized in Holland
in 1662; brought to England, and executed, Apr. 19.
Brother of John (1612). ( D.N.B.; Peile, I. 286.)
